Getting Engaged Picture Idea.

A friend of mine just got engaged and her now fiance had the cutest idea that I thought I'd share for anyone planning on proposing. 

There isn't always someone there to take a picture of you two during or after the proposal so this is what my friend's bf did...

They were on vacation and he found a pretty spot, asked her to take a picture with him so they could get the view in the background (you know, the cheesy hold the camera out a take a picture of yourselves type). In the picture he had the engagement ring on his pinky and his arm wrapped around her shoulder. He told her after the proposal so they'd always have that moment in a picture - it's so cute!
